  • Position Overview
  • We are seeking an experienced QC Analyst to join a Quality Control team supporting analytical testing, product release, stability studies, investigations, and continuous improvement within a cGMP-regulated pharmaceutical/biopharmaceutical environment.
  • The ideal candidate will have strong hands-on experience with HPLC/UPLC, electrophoresis, analytical instrumentation, laboratory investigations, data integrity, and quality systems, along with the ability to mentor junior analysts and support cross-functional teams.
  • Key Responsibilities
  • • Perform and review analytical testing using HPLC/UPLC, electrophoresis, spectrophotometry, and other analytical techniques
  • • Support in-process and final product testing and stability studies
  • • Troubleshoot laboratory instruments, software, and analytical processes
  • • Support deviations, investigations, change controls, and continuous improvement initiatives
  • • Coordinate equipment maintenance, calibration, and vendor activities
  • • Support audit readiness and regulatory/customer inspections
  • • Provide technical guidance, training, and mentorship to junior QC analysts
  • • Collaborate with Manufacturing, QA, MSAT, PV, and other cross-functional teams
  • • Ensure compliance with cGMP, SOPs, data integrity, and laboratory safety requirements
  • Required Qualifications
  • • Bachelor's degree in Biochemistry, Chemistry, Biology, or related scientific discipline
  • • 5–10 years of relevant industry experience
  • • Experience in QC laboratory operations and analytical testing
  • • Strong understanding of cGMP and data integrity
  • • Experience with laboratory investigations, documentation, troubleshooting, and quality systems
  • • Hands-on experience with HPLC and/or UPLC
  • Preferred Experience
  • • Stability testing and commercial/clinical manufacturing support
  • • Capillary electrophoresis, icIEF, PCR, or spectrophotometry
  • • QC/Laboratory SME experience during audits
  • • Training or mentoring junior analysts
  • • Continuous improvement, 6S, change controls, and process optimization
  • Key Technologies
  • HPLC | UPLC | Capillary Electrophoresis | icIEF | PCR | Spectrophotometry | SoloVPE | Cary 60 | PA-800 | ProteinSimple iCE3 | KingFisher Flex | Sysmex CS-2500
